Community life in Suhareka is not limited to politics or public administration. Culture, sport, education, youth activity and local events are important parts of how residents experience the municipality.
Sports clubs, school activities, cultural programs, public gatherings and local initiatives often bring different generations together. These events may not always become national headlines, but they are important for the identity and energy of a local community.
Local stories build connection
When local media reports on culture and sport, it helps document community life. It gives visibility to young people, teachers, athletes, organizers, volunteers and families who contribute to the public atmosphere of Suhareka.
These stories also matter for the diaspora. People who live abroad often follow cultural and sports news because it helps them feel connected to local life, especially when family members or familiar places are involved.
